Video interaction methods, devices, equipment, storage media and program products Technical Field
[0001] This application relates to the field of Internet technology, and in particular to a video interaction method, apparatus, device, storage medium, and program product. Background Technology
[0002] With the widespread adoption of mobile internet and smart devices, video playback has become a primary way for users to access information and entertainment. In existing video applications or content platforms, video playback pages typically use a fixed-size view. During user interaction with the video playback page, the view can only remain at a fixed size or be hidden, resulting in poor smoothness of video interaction. Furthermore, after a video finishes playing, it usually either loops through the current video or immediately plays the next one, leading to poor transitions with subsequent content. Summary of the Invention
[0003] The technical problem to be solved by the embodiments of this application is to provide a video interaction method, apparatus, device, storage medium, and program product that can dynamically change the size of the playback view according to the user's interactive operation, up to the size of the second view, thereby improving the smoothness of video interaction; and when the playback progress of the target video meets the preset playback progress, the playback view is switched to a recommended content information block, which can better connect subsequent content and improve the user's interactive experience; the size of the recommended content information block is different from the size of the second view, which can prompt the user and improve the content interaction rate.

[0027] View: The base class for all user interface (UI) components. It is the fundamental element that constitutes the user interface, representing a rectangular area on the screen. It can draw content and handle user interactions; for example, buttons and text boxes are subclasses of View. Views can include playback views, used for multimedia playback, such as playing still images, moving images, or videos. Playback views can include TextureView, SurfaceView, VideoView, etc., all of which are subclasses of View.
[0028] TextureView is a view class used to display dynamic images. Essentially, it's a regular View that can be added to the view hierarchy like any other View. TextureView provides an independent drawing surface object. Developers can fill this surface object with drawing content through the Application Programming Interface (API) for graphics rendering, video decoding, and other operations, thus enabling dynamic image playback using TextureView. TextureView does not create a separate window; instead, it draws within the regular View hierarchy, allowing it to be transformed, animated, and clipped together with other Views.
[0029] SurfaceView is a view class used to display graphics and video. It provides an independent drawing surface object, allowing applications to perform drawing operations on a separate surface. SurfaceView draws by creating an independent window, allowing drawing to occur in a background thread without impacting the main thread's performance, resulting in high drawing performance. This makes SurfaceView ideal for scenarios requiring high-performance drawing, such as video playback, game rendering, and camera preview, enabling real-time updates and high frame rate displays. Unlike TextureView, SurfaceView cannot be transformed, animated, or clipped along with other views.
[0030] VideoView: This is a view class specifically designed for playing videos, primarily used in video playback scenarios. It's a component that inherits from SurfaceView and is a wrapper around it. VideoView encapsulates the basic functionality of video playback, allowing developers to easily integrate video playback features into their applications without handling the underlying media decoding and rendering details, thus simplifying video playback operations. Essentially, VideoView is a View that can be added directly to a layout file like a regular View and combined with other Views. Its display position and size are determined by layout parameters. VideoView integrates a media player (MediaPlayer) internally, allowing direct playback of local video files or network video streams.

[0120] In one alternative implementation, in response to a first trigger operation on the video playback page, the size of the playback view is adjusted until the size of the playback view is adjusted to a second view size that matches the first trigger operation. This can be achieved by: in response to the first trigger operation on the video playback page, shrinking or expanding the height and width of the playback view according to a preset view ratio until the height and width of the playback view are adjusted to the height and width corresponding to the second view size.
[0121] The preset view ratio can be pre-set by the network platform's management objects. The preset view ratio refers to the pre-defined ratio of the height and width of the playback view. In response to the first trigger operation on the video playback page, the client scales the height and width of the playback view according to the preset view ratio. The playback view at the first view size also conforms to the preset view ratio. For example, in response to the first trigger operation on the video playback page (such as a pinch-to-zoom or a swipe gesture in a specific direction), the client calculates the view size of each frame during the scaling process based on this preset view ratio. For instance, if the playback view needs to be scaled down to 50% of its original width, the height is also simultaneously scaled down to 50% of its original height, ensuring that the playback view is presented according to the preset view ratio, avoiding image stretching or compression, and guaranteeing the user's viewing experience.
[0122] Optionally, in response to a first trigger operation on the video playback page, the height and width of the playback view are scaled down or expanded according to a preset view ratio, and the display position of the scaled-down or expanded playback view is determined until the height and width of the playback view are adjusted to the height and width corresponding to the second view size, and the playback view of the second view size is displayed at the determined display position.
[0123] Optionally, the preset view ratio can be determined based on the first triggering operation of the target account. For example, if the first triggering operation is a swipe, the preset view ratio can be dynamically calculated based on the swipe direction (e.g., horizontal swipe changes the width ratio, vertical swipe changes the height ratio).
[0124] S203, in response to the target video's playback progress meeting the preset playback progress, the playback view is switched to display a recommended content information block; the recommended content information block includes recommended content information, which is determined based on the target video; the size of the recommended content information block is different from the size of the second view.
[0125] The recommended content information block is used to display recommended content information, which is determined based on the target video. The size of the recommended content information block is different from the size of the second view. In this embodiment, when the playback progress of the target video meets the preset playback progress, the playback view is switched to the recommended content information block, which can better connect subsequent content and improve the user interaction experience. The size of the recommended content information block is different from the size of the second view, which can prompt the user and improve the content interaction rate.
[0126] Optionally, the preset playback progress can be: playback end progress. That is, when the target video finishes playing, the client will switch the playback view to display the recommended content information block. Optionally, the preset playback progress can be: the time interval between the target video's duration and the video time corresponding to the playback progress meets a second time interval. In other words, when the time interval between the video time corresponding to the playback progress and the target video's duration meets a second time interval (e.g., 10 seconds), the client will switch the playback view to display the recommended content information block.
[0127] Optionally, the video playback page also includes a playback progress bar, which is used to indicate the playback progress of the target video; when the playback progress of the target video indicated by the playback progress bar meets the preset playback progress, the playback view is switched to display a recommended content information block.
[0128] Taking Figure 3A as an example, the video playback page 303 also includes a playback progress bar 303a. The client can respond to the playback progress of the target video indicated by the playback progress bar 303a meeting the preset playback progress, and switch the playback view on the video playback page 304 to display the recommended content information block 304a.
